How live casino differs from other gaming categories

This is where many players make the wrong comparison. Live casino is not just another version of slots, and it is not identical to standard table games either. The difference is structural. Category How it feels Main player control Typical pace
Slots Fast, repetitive, individual Stake size and spin frequency Very fast
RNG table games More strategic, but still software-led Bet choice and timing Fast to medium
Live casino Real-time, visual, more immersive Bet choice, some decisions, table selection Medium to slow

On Milky wins casino, this difference matters because the player experience changes immediately after entering a live table. With slots, I can spin continuously and switch games in seconds. With a standard blackjack game, I can move at my own pace. In live casino, I have to follow the table schedule, the dealer’s flow, and the betting window.

That makes live games more engaging for some users and less convenient for others. If someone wants quick sessions, high-speed repetition, and no waiting, slots remain the easier choice. If someone wants a stronger sense of presence and more trust in the visual process, live casino is often the better fit.

How to start playing in the live casino section

Getting started is usually simple on the surface: open the live lobby, choose a table, check limits, and join before the betting window closes. But in reality, there are a few details that affect the first session more than players expect.

First, I always recommend checking the table limits before entering. In live casino, minimum bets can be higher than in standard digital tables. Second, it helps to understand whether the game is a classic table, an auto-roulette stream, or a game-show style product, because the pace and volatility can differ a lot.

Third, players should expect a more stable internet connection requirement than with regular slot play. A live stream does not tolerate weak connectivity as well as a simple RNG interface. On mobile, this becomes even more relevant. Milkywins casino may still offer a functional mobile experience, but live content always places more demand on device performance and connection quality than standard games.

What to check before launching a live game

Before entering any live table at Milky wins casino, I would focus on these practical points:

  • Betting limits: make sure the minimum stake matches your bankroll plan.
  • Game rules: blackjack side bets, roulette variants, and game-show mechanics can vary.
  • Table language and presentation: some players care about dealer style, interface clarity, and stream atmosphere.
  • Connection stability: live play is less forgiving than slots if your stream lags.
  • Session length: live casino can feel slower, so it helps to know whether you want a short visit or a longer table session.

These checks sound basic, but they strongly affect enjoyment. A player who ignores limits and pace can end up blaming the section for problems that were predictable before the first bet.

Interface, pace and overall user experience

The quality of a live casino section is often revealed by interface design rather than the headline number of games. At Milky wins casino, the most important usability factors are usually the clarity of the lobby, visibility of table limits, loading speed, and how quickly a player can tell one table type from another.

Good live casino UX should make three things obvious: what the game is, how much it costs to join, and how soon the next betting round starts. If any of these are hidden, the section feels less polished.

The pace is another major factor. Live tables are naturally slower than slots and often slower than RNG table versions. For some users, that is exactly the appeal. It gives time to think, watch the dealer, and feel more involved. For others, especially players used to rapid slot cycles, the waiting periods between bets can feel inefficient.

Atmosphere also matters more here than in other categories. The studio lighting, dealer energy, table presentation, and streaming quality all shape the experience. This is one reason live casino should never be assessed only by counting titles. A smaller but well-presented section can feel better in use than a larger but badly organised one.
